Ilanga Capital and Goldman Sachs have signed a **145 million euro** deal to build a longevity resort in Marbella, as reported by [Hosteltur](https://www.hosteltur.com/178615_ilanga-capital-y-goldman-sachs-firman-un-acuerdo-de-145meur-para-el-resort-de-longevidad-en-marbella.html). The project lands on the Costa del Sol and targets a segment that until recently moved in very small circles: the traveller who pays to live longer and better.

The move matters because Goldman Sachs does not walk into hotels for fun. It walks in when the business has traction and margins. A fund of that size backing a longevity resort signals that high-end wellness is no longer a boutique fad, it is an asset class with serious numbers. Ilanga Capital signs on as the local partner with ground and product knowledge.

For the Dominican Republic the read is direct. Punta Cana and Samaná already sell wellness, but almost always as an add-on to all-inclusive. A pure longevity product, with a clinic, nutrition and multi-week programmes, fits destinations with direct flights from the United States and Europe and opens a revenue line that does not depend on high season. Dominican hotel investment has a proven blueprint here: if Marbella convinces capital, the Caribbean is the natural next stop.
